WebA rational number can be defined as any number that can be expressed or written in the p/q form, where 'p' and 'q' are integers and q is a non-zero number. Example: 12/5, -9/13, 8/1. An irrational number on the other hand cannot be expressed in p/q form and the decimal expansion of an irrational number is non-repeating and non-terminating ...
